Artwork history & notes

Provenance

Samuel P. Avery, Jr., New York; Corcoran Gallery of Art, Washington, DC, 1877; acquired 2015 by the National Gallery of Art.

Inscriptions

lower left in graphite: C.L. Elliott; lower right in graphite by unknown hand: A.B. Durand; lower right in graphite: Presented by S.P. Avery
Text at bottom on plate:
Painted by C.L. Elliott. / Entered according to act of Congress A.D. 1865 by Sam P. Avery in the clerks office of the district court of the southern district of N.Y. / Engraved by F. Halpin. / Published by Sam P. Avery 294 Broadway, New York, 1865.
